SUNDAY, AUGUST 4 : OPEN 10AM - 3PM — NO APPOINTMENT NECESSARY! NIGEL is a handsome brindle Pit Bull mix! He is 3 years old and he weighs 64 lbs. Nigel is a very smart, curious guy. When he sees a volunteer coming to get him out of his kennel, he gets so excited because he knows it’s playtime! Nigel loves the play yard! He loves climbing and running down the steps of our wooden playset. He really enjoys when his dog friends join in on the fun. Nigel is very attentive and learns quickly. He already knows how to sit and always loves to show this off. He also does well on a leash when he goes for walks. He will occasionally get excited and get the zoomies on his leash, but quickly calms down. Nigel is eager to meet his new family so he can start having all the fun adventures with you! Unfortunately, NIGEL tested positive for heartworms. But please don’t let this scare you away! We just need to get him into a home during his treatment. The cost for the heartworm treatment is completely covered. We can provide you with more info about his heartworm treatment if you are interested in adopting or fostering him (we’d love to find him a foster home!). Once his treatment plan is completed, Nigel will be able to live a normal healthy life with no restrictions! ADOPTING A PET We are open for meet and greet adoptions at our shelter on weekends.
